Jeannette Toth

Mrs. Toth, 77, of Manalapan, died Oct. 31, 2007, at home. She was born in Perth Amboy and had resided in Manalapan for the past 73 years. Prior to retiring 16 years ago, she was a sales clerk at Mendokers' Quality Bakery, Jamesburg, for more than 20 years. She was a member of Grace Lutheran Church, Freehold. Mrs. Toth was predeceased by a daughter, Nancy J. Fitzpatrick, in 2000. Surviving are her husband, Joseph J. Toth; two daughters and sons-in-law, Donna J. and David Bunton of Arlington, Va., and Laura J. and Frank O'Reilly of Jackson; a sister, Helen Intravartola of Jamesburg; and five grandchildren. Funeral services were held at Grace Lutheran Church, followed by interment at Old Tennent Cemetery, Tennent section of Manalapan. Higgins Memorial Home, Freehold, was in charge of arrangements. Memorial donations may be made to the MDS (Myelodysplastic Syndromes) Foundation, P.O. Box 353, Crosswicks, NJ 08515.
